Huntsville Police Detail Nets 24 Offenders for Sexual Misconduct
Huntsville, Alabama (August 21, 2008) Officers from the Huntsville Department’s Community Relations Unit conducted a week long undercover detail at the Overlook located at 2251 Governors Drive. This detail was in response to complaints from citizens about male homosexual activity that has been taking place at one of the community’s most scenic sites. The Huntsville Police Department has partnered with other city resources to make some environmental changes and to provide a zero tolerance for this type of activity taking place at any of our parks. Persons that are arrested will be charged with Sexual Misconduct and can face fines, jail time, probation, and be required to register as sex offenders after their conviction.
Huntsville Police have obtained warrants for twenty two offenders and made two on site arrests for Sexual Misconduct in the short time they have conducted their operation. The offenders are being contacted to come to the Police Department to turn themselves in or face officers coming to their home or business and being arrested. All offenders were trespassed from all city parks for a period of one year and will face being arrested if they violate that trespass warning. Huntsville Police want to ensure the public that we will continue to target all locations that are being used for criminal and immoral activities in Huntsville.
